Brian Allen Caldwell is a divorce and separation attorney with 12 years of legal experience, practicing at Caldwell & Morrison in Chattanooga, TN. He earned a degree from Chattanooga State Community College Associates in 2000, a B.S. from University of Tennessee, Chattanooga in 2004, and a J.D. from Nashville School of Law in 2012. He has been admitted to the Tennessee Bar since 2014. His practice encompasses divorce and separation and family, allowing him to serve clients across a range of legal needs. He maintains a clean professional disciplinary record.
